Abstract
Bus transit is a major component of the public transport system in metropolitan cities and is the prime mode of mass transport in many urban areas in India. Nearly fifty-two per cent of all trips in Madras are carried by the city buses. In view of the rapid expansion of the city and the resource constraints for expansion of rail services, the bus transit will be called upon to shoulder a greater burden of the demand for public transport in the foreseeable future. Improvement of bus transit operation should therefore be an essential endeavour for the transport planner and the transport operator. The boarding time and the stopped time at bus stops have significant influence on the journey time and the productivity of the bus operation.
